ABOUT IEEE SARNOFF

Since 1978, the IEEE Sarnoff Symposium has been bringing together telecom and communications experts from industry, universities, and governments. The Sarnoff Symposium continues to grow as a premier forum in the northeastern United States for researchers, engineers, and business executives, drawing an attendance from all over the world. Besides technical sessions, the Symposium will include keynotes, invited talks, expert panels, tutorials, demo/exhibits and posters presentations.

SUBMISSION GUIDELINES: Authors must submit their papers using EDAS on or before Tuesday, May 01, 2018 (https://edas.info/newPaper.php?c=24545). All papers will be reviewed for technical content and scope by the technical program committee. Accepted and presented papers will be published in the conference proceedings and will be included in IEEE Xplore. The page limits are SIX (6) pages. Papers should be in PDF format, two columns, font size 10 or greater and compliant with other IEEE Sarnoff Symposium manuscript guidelines, which can be found on the conference website. Submitted papers must be unpublished and not currently under review for any other publication. Authors of accepted papers must sign an IEEE copyright release form and also present their paper at the conference for their paper to be included in IEEE Xplore.
